by Jean Paul Sartre
Adapted from the French by Paul Bowles
Two women and one man are locked up together for eternity. The windows are bricked up, there are no mirrors, the electric lights can never be turned off and there is no exit. Here the soul is shorn of secrecy, and even the blackest deeds are mercilessly exposed to fierce light. CMU presents No Exit, an existential portrayal of Hell by one of the greatest philosophers of the twentieth century.
